Use

This BAdI lets you develop an input help in case-related service entry (transactions NL10N and NL01N). For this purpose, this BAdI is called directly after the user has entered data and before all further checks (apart from format checks concerning date fields) are run. You can then manipulate the user input in virtually any way you wish.

You'll find further information in the interface documentation and in the
method documentation for the BAdI.

Example

If you have specified a prefix for multiple services in the master data and can determine this prefix from the context of the current case, you can make for more efficient user input by generating these prefixes before the entered service codes. This means that the users don't have to commit the prefixes to memory, may not need to open the value help and thus considerably speed up the entry of service data.
